KAJIAN ADSORPSI BENZENA DAN TOLUENA PADA BENTONIT TERMODIFIKASI CETILTRIMETILAMMONIUM BROMIDA; THE STUDY OF ADSORPTION OF BENZENE AND TOLUENE ON CETHYLTRIMETHYLAMMONIUM BROMIDE MODIFIED BENTONITE

Adsorption of benzene and toluene by using N-cethyl-N,N,Ntrimethylammonium bromide (CTAB) surfactant modified bentonite with twice CEC concentration has been done. This research was conducted to study the resulted adsorption capacity of natural bentonite (BA), activated natural bentonite (BAA) and CTAB modified bentonite or surfactant modified bentonite (SMB) which had been obtained from previous research (Argawati, Suraiya and Utami, 2014). The adsorbents were characterized by Fourier Transform Infra Red (FTIR) spectrometer and X-ray diffractometer, while the adsorption result was measured by UV spectrophotometer. X-ray diffraction pattern showed that montmorillonite as the major mineral was damaged because of storage factor and age of bentonite. Adsorption of benzene and toluene on SMB followed Freundlich adsorption isotherm model with adsorption capacity for benzene was 1.7x10-3 mol/g and toluene was 1.8x10-3 mol/g. The adsorption capacity for benzene and toluene was SMB > BAA > BA.
